1989 5.8 rough idle help

I'm not sure what's wrong but I've done plugs fuel pump , checked injectors and still rough idle . Also not much power at acceleration .

Try cleaning your tb and clean or replace iac valve. This should help smooth your idle. Also check the timing and fuel pressure, wouldn't hurt to do a compression check either.
